If you quit paying your costs, you will typically sustain late fees, charge passion and other charges, and financial institutions will likely step up their collection efforts versus you. In lots of instances, the debt settlement business will be unable to work out all of your financial debts.
You may be charged charges for utilizing this account. Functioning with a debt settlement business may cause a financial institution filing a debt collection legal action against you. Unless the debt negotiation firm clears up all or a lot of your debts, the built-up charges and charges on the unsettled debts might wipe out any kind of cost savings the financial obligation negotiation business attains on the financial debts it clears up.
Caution: Debt settlement may well leave you much deeper in the red than you were when you started. Many debt settlement business will ask you to quit paying your debts in order to get lenders to work out and in order to accumulate the funds required for a settlement. This can have an unfavorable result on your credit scores score and may cause the financial institution or debt collection agency submitting a legal action while you are collecting funds required for a negotiation.
People may represent themselves in personal bankruptcy court or consult a bankruptcy lawyer if they feel they need to seek this choice. In a Chapter 7 personal bankruptcy, the person might require to market several of their assets to pay a portion of the arrearage. In a Phase 13 personal bankruptcy, the court reorganizes the outstanding debts so the person may pay all or some of the agreed-upon equilibrium over three to 5 years.
Secured debt, like a mortgage, which includes collateral (generally the financed home), and unsecured financial debt, like charge card debt, are dealt with in a different way during an insolvency. And there are different types of insolvencies, so be certain to study which alternative may be best for your situation.

Unlike bankruptcy, which is a legal process, or financial obligation settlement, which entails paying a discussed quantity, financial debt forgiveness means the loan provider terminates a part of what you owe. For customers sinking in credit rating card financial debt, this can be a lifeline. It's crucial to recognize how it functions, who certifies, and the prospective disadvantages before seeking this choice.
This is usually booked for severe situations where a consumer is monetarily unable of settling the sum total. Some bank card companies use programs where they lower or forgive part of the debt for consumers that are battling because of work loss, clinical emergency situations, or other monetary situations. This involves bargaining with creditors to pay a minimized amount in exchange for shutting the account.

It calls for settlement, paperwork, and typically a lengthy procedure. Plus, if a loan provider forgives a portion of your debt, they might still require partial settlement. Not all debt is forgiven similarly. Whether you qualify relies on your economic situation, financial institution plans, and offered programs. Some lending institutions supply structured hardship programs, while others may just consider forgiveness if you seek settlement or bankruptcy.

Lenders choose negotiation over outright forgiveness since it ensures they recover some of the cash. Financial obligation forgiveness is normally a last hotel when they believe there's no opportunity of complete payment.
